Sans Other Isnik 8 is a regular weight, very narrow, low contrast, upright, very short x-height font.

A monoline sans with a distinctly hand-drawn construction and gently irregular rhythm. Strokes are thin and even, with softly rounded terminals and subtle wobble that keeps counters lively and organic. Proportions are compact and narrow overall, with frequent height variation and uneven sidebearings that create a bouncy, sketch-like texture in words. Forms mix simple geometric ideas (clean bowls and loops) with slight asymmetry and occasional angled strokes, producing a casual, illustrative feel rather than strict typographic regularity.
Works best for short to medium-length display use where personality is the goal: posters, packaging, labels, book covers, and playful editorial headlines. It can also suit children’s products, craft branding, and casual UI accents, especially when set with comfortable tracking to let the irregular rhythm breathe.
The overall tone is friendly and informal, like neat marker lettering used for notes, labels, or lighthearted signage. Its quirks and lively spacing give it a personable voice that reads as approachable and a bit mischievous, suitable for playful messaging rather than formal communication.
The design appears intended to capture an everyday handwritten look in a clean, simplified sans framework—delivering warmth and informality while remaining legible. Its narrow, upright stance and monoline drawing suggest a focus on compact display settings and expressive branding applications.
In the text sample, the narrow set and irregular spacing create a distinctive, animated word shape, with capitals that stand tall and draw attention. Numerals and lowercase maintain the same hand-drawn consistency, and round letters stay open and clear despite the tight proportions.
